Global aviation, maritime, telecoms bodies sound alarm on jamming and spoofing of satellites - Shipping Australia

Summary by shippingaustralia.com.au
By the International Maritime Organization Increasing incidents of interference with aviation, maritime and other satellite telecommunications services mean States need to urgently enhance their protection of a critical radio-frequency band, the International Telecommunication Union (ITU), the International Civil Aviation Organization (ICAO), and International Maritime Organization (IMO) said with “grave concern”…
